Wow, King is such a relatable character. He's seems to be someone who's socially awkward but isn't happy with it. For socially awkward people like me, we might spend a lot of time imagining how fun a party, outing or school would be, imagining ourselves being social in a group of friends. But when the actual event comes, we become disappointed and frustrated with ourselves because we just can't seem to join in at any point in the conversation. We can't open up and express ourselves.

King probably felt the same. He expected a fun university life, but was unable to do anything in the end because he was scared or nervous in a social situation, declining an offer to hang out in the flashback because it was easier on him to not go. When he has trouble opening up he just wants a "best friend" like Haiji who will accept him and understand him. Finally he found being part of the team as the thing for him. The team needs him to finish the race, so he feels included as part of a supportive group, and when he runs, he runs by himself, not needing to worry about what others think about him. At first he didn't want to run, probably because he doesn't want to feel uncomfortable in a large group of people, using job-hunting as an excuse to stay out of the whole thing.

Kakeru's half of this episode is great, but this episode is more of a build-up to the climax next episode. Kakeru's fast. Very fast. He is confident in his speed an focuses on surpassing the people right in front of him, but he will eventually reach a point where there will be nobody in front to chase. He will be by himself, and what goal will be there for him?
